SECURITY INTEREST; PRUCHASE ASSURANCES AND REPRESENTATIONS Sample Clauses

SECURITY INTEREST; PRUCHASE ASSURANCES AND REPRESENTATIONS. To secure payment of Purchaser's indebtedness to Seller hereunder and the performance of all obligations of Purchaser hereunder, Purchaser hereby grants to Seller a continuing security interest in the Units, and in the equipment, of any, described as Additional Security on the front of this Contract, including all attachments, accessories and optional features for such Units and Additional Security (whether or not installed therein) and all substitutions, replacements, additional and accessions thereto and proceeds off all the foregoing including, but not limited to, proceeds to the form of chattel paper. Purchaser will, at its expense, do any act and execute, acknowledge, deliver, file, register and record any Documents which Seller deems desirable in its discretion to protect Seller's security interest and Seller's rights and benefits under this Contract. Purchaser hereby irrevocably appoints Seller as Purchaser's Attorney-in-Fact for the signing and filing of such documents and authorizes Seller to delegate these limited powers. Purchaser acknowledges the signature of Seller or said delegates upon such documents to be the same as Purchaser's own for all purposes and with the present intent to authenticate the document. Purchaser represents and warrants to Seller that (a) Purchaser has the power to make, deliver and perform under this Contract; (b) the person executing and delivering this Contract is authorized to so on behalf of Purchaser; (c) this Contract constitutes a valid obligation of Purchaser, legally binding under and enforceable in accordance with its terms, and (d) all credit, financial and other information submitted to Seller in connection with this Contract is and shall be true, correct and complete. Purchaser further represents and warrants to Seller that Purchaser is and shall remain a Corporation registered in the state of TENNESSEE ("Business Location"); and Purchaser will not change its form of business organization or business Location without prior written notice to Seller.

  • Trust Collateral Agent to Report Repurchase Demands due to Breaches of Representations and Warranties The Trust Collateral Agent will (a) notify the Servicer, GM Financial and the Seller, as soon as practicable and in any event within five (5) Business Days and in the manner set forth for providing notices hereunder, of all demands or requests communicated (in writing or orally) to the Trustee or the Trust Collateral Agent for the repurchase of any Receivable pursuant to Section 5.1 of the Purchase Agreement or Section 3.2, (b) promptly upon request by the Servicer, GM Financial or the Seller, provide to them any other information reasonably requested to facilitate compliance by them with Rule 15Ga-1 under the Exchange Act and Items 1104(e) and 1121(c) of Regulation AB, and (c) if requested by the Servicer, GM Financial or the Seller, provide a written certification no later than fifteen (15) days following any calendar quarter or calendar year that The Bank of New York Mellon has not received any repurchase demands for such period, or if repurchase demands have been received during such period, that the Trust Collateral Agent has provided all the information reasonably requested under clause (b) above with respect to such demands. In no event will the Trust Collateral Agent or the Issuer have any responsibility or liability in connection with any filing required to be made by a securitizer under the Exchange Act or Regulation AB.
